What this episode covers
In this episode, the speaker records a continuous thought stream while driving back from a family reunion in Florida through Gwinnett County to their parents’ home in Northeast Georgia. Reflecting on recent life-altering experiences like hiking the Appalachian Trail and biking cross-country, they explore a shifting personal narrative away from self-imposed isolation and toward a deep appreciation for community and being around people. Along the way, they analyze their reaction to an accidental wrong turn, discuss the societal impacts of post-COVID phone trauma, breakdown the concept of ”vulnerable awareness,” and share insights on the value of raw, unpolished human communication.
